微信小游戏定制开发有哪些步骤?了解整个开发流程及注意事项,助您顺利完成项目!
引言
随着移动互联网的快速发展,微信小游戏越来越受到用户的欢迎。作为一种新兴的娱乐方式,小游戏不仅具有便捷性,还能够吸引大量用户的关注。因此,许多公司开始关注微信小游戏的定制开发,力求通过这种新兴的媒介,提高品牌的曝光率和用户的粘性。然而,微信小游戏的定制开发并不是一件简单的事情,涉及到多个环节与步骤。本文将详细探讨微信小游戏定制开发的具体步骤及相关注意事项,助力开发者更好地推进项目。
一、需求分析
在进行微信小游戏定制开发之前,首先要明确的是需求分析。这一阶段是整个开发流程的基础,直接影响到后期开发的顺利进行。需求分析的主要任务包括:

1. **确定目标用户**:了解目标用户的特点、需求和喜好,确保小游戏能引起他们的兴趣。
2. **制定游戏类型**:根据目标用户的需求,选择适合的游戏类型。如益智类、休闲类、竞技类等,确保游戏能够满足用户需求。
3. **功能需求**:明确游戏的功能需求,诸如社交互动、道具系统、积分排名等功能模块,这将为后续的设计和开发提供有力支持。
二、方案设计
在确定需求后,进入方案设计阶段。这一阶段是将实际需求转化为具体的设计方案,主要包括:
1. **原型设计**:通过原型图展示游戏的基本界面布局和用户交互流程。常用工具如Axure、Sketch等可以帮助设计师快速绘制原型。
2. **美术设计**:根据游戏主题和类型,设计符合游戏风格的角色、场景、界面元素等美术资源。
3. **音效设计**:为游戏定制合适的背景音乐和音效,使游戏体验更加丰富、多元化。
三、开发阶段
方案设计完成后,进入实际的开发阶段。开发阶段可以分为几个小步骤:
1. **选择开发工具**:常见的微信小游戏开发工具有微信开发者工具、Unity、Cocos等,开发团队需根据项目需求进行选择。
2. **前端开发**:负责游戏界面的实现,包括网页布局、动画效果、用户交互等。
3. **后端开发**:包括服务器搭建、数据库管理和API接口的开发等,确保游戏数据能够稳定、安全地存储和传输。
4. **平台适配**:由于微信小游戏在不同设备上的表现可能不同,需对游戏进行跨平台测试,确保在各类设备上都能流畅运行。
四、测试阶段
开发完成后,进入测试阶段。测试是确保游戏质量的关键环节,主要包括:
1. **功能测试**:确保所有功能模块正常运行,用户交互顺畅。
2. **兼容性测试**:测试游戏在不同操作系统、设备上的兼容性,确保用户体验一致。
3. **性能测试**:测试游戏在负载情况下的表现,确保随着用户数量的增加,游戏性能依然稳定。
4. **用户体验测试**:邀请目标用户参与测试,收集反馈,进一步优化游戏体验。
五、上线发布
经过多轮的测试和优化,游戏终于可以上线发布。在发布之前需准备:
1. **提交审核**:将游戏提交微信平台审核,确保符合平台的各种规定与标准。
2. **制定上线计划**:包含上线时间、宣传策略等,确保在上线时能够吸引举足轻重的用户关注。
3. **推广和运营**:上线后,要持续进行用户拉新与留存,设计合理的活动与激励机制,增强用户粘性。
六、维护与更新
小游戏上线并不意味着开发工作结束,后期的维护与更新同样重要,主要包括:
1. **用户反馈**:收集和分析用户反馈,根据用户的需求和建议进行相应的改进。
2. **Bug修复**:及时修复游戏中出现的bug与问题,确保用户获得良好的游戏体验。

3. **内容更新**:根据运营策略,定期推出新的关卡、活动,保持游戏的新鲜感,增加用户粘性。
结论

微信小游戏的定制开发是一项复杂的系统工程,贯穿需求分析、方案设计、开发实施、测试审核、上线发布以及后期维护等多个步骤。每一环节都至关重要,能够直接影响到游戏的成功与否。因此,开发者在整个过程中,需保持对用户需求的敏感度,注重合作与沟通,以确保项目的顺利推进。通过谨慎规划与系统执行,您将能够打造出一款出色的微信小游戏,吸引您的目标用户,取得良好的市场反响。